Nicole Lim is a scholar working on Biomedical Engineering, Molecular Biology and Condensed Matter Physics. According to data from OpenAlex, Nicole Lim has authored 5 papers receiving a total of 449 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Biomedical Engineering, 2 papers in Molecular Biology and 2 papers in Condensed Matter Physics. Recurrent topics in Nicole Lim's work include Microfluidic and Bio-sensing Technologies (2 papers), Micro and Nano Robotics (2 papers) and RNA Interference and Gene Delivery (1 paper). Nicole Lim is often cited by papers focused on Microfluidic and Bio-sensing Technologies (2 papers), Micro and Nano Robotics (2 papers) and RNA Interference and Gene Delivery (1 paper). Nicole Lim collaborates with scholars based in United States, Singapore and Vietnam. Nicole Lim's co-authors include Joseph Wang, María Jesús Lobo‐Castañón, M.G. Zimmerman, Dae Young Kang, Liangfang Zhang, Daniel Kagan, Susana Campuzano, Shankar Balasubramanian, Che‐Ming Jack Hu and Colin L. Stewart and has published in prestigious journals such as Angewandte Chemie International Edition, Journal of Extracellular Vesicles and Lipids in Health and Disease.
